Streamlining Information Gathering
One of the standout features of online forms is how they simplify data collection. In the past, businesses relied on phone calls or paper forms, which often led to lost information or lengthy processes. With online forms, customers can provide their details in a clear, structured manner. They can fill out forms at their convenience, minimizing frustration.
This is especially beneficial for industries like healthcare or finance, where accurate data is critical. For instance, a medical practice can use forms to collect patient information prior to their visit. This not only saves time during the appointment but also ensures that healthcare providers have the necessary information readily available. Enhancing Customer Experience
Customer experience is a major factor in brand loyalty. When users encounter a smooth, intuitive process, they’re more likely to return. Online forms improve this aspect significantly. They provide immediate feedback and can be tailored to guide users through the process. This means fewer errors and a more satisfying interaction overall.
For example, consider a retail company that uses online forms for product returns. Instead of waiting on hold for customer service, customers can fill out a return request form at their leisure. They receive instant confirmation, which not only alleviates anxiety but also fosters trust in the brand. This level of service is becoming the new standard.

Facilitating Better Communication
Clear communication is at the heart of great customer service. Online forms help bridge the gap between customers and businesses. They enable companies to ask specific questions that can lead to more tailored responses. Instead of vague inquiries, businesses can gather detailed information that helps them address customer needs directly.
For example, a tech company might use forms to troubleshoot issues. By asking targeted questions about the device and the problem, they can provide more accurate solutions. This not only speeds up the resolution process but also enhances customer satisfaction.
Gathering Insights through Analytics
Another advantage of using online forms is the ability to analyze data easily. Businesses can track how customers interact with their forms, what fields are most commonly filled out, and where users drop off. This information is invaluable for improving service and understanding customer behavior.
For instance, if a company notices that many customers abandon a particular form, it may indicate that the process is too complicated or that users are confused by certain questions. By refining the form based on this feedback, companies can enhance user experience and boost completion rates.
